Is there a way to disable certain addons while in private mode? There are times that I need a Firefox window open with certain addons disabled simultaneously with another window where they are enabled?
I am not sure if this is possible if you intend on using the same profile for two addon criteria. Even if you try two profiles, I doubt they can be loaded at the same time. Maybe you can get it working if you use one Firefox instance in virtualisation, such as via Sandboxie, and run the other normally. Or, use an alternative Firefox like Cyberfox etc..., for special sites. But beware, some of these alternatives create their own profiles, while others use the existing Firefox profile.
As far as I know, you can do this by creating another profile where you install just the addons you want and opening another (simultaneous) instance of Firefox with this profile, with the -no-remote option.
